1.1       maekawa     1: /* mpz_sizeinbase(x, base) -- return an approximation to the number of
                      2:    character the integer X would have printed in base BASE.  The
                      3:    approximation is never too small.

                     24: #include "gmp.h"
                     25: #include "gmp-impl.h"
                     26: #include "longlong.h"
                     27:
                     28: size_t
                     29: #if __STDC__
                     30: mpz_sizeinbase (mpz_srcptr x, int base)
                     31: #else
                     32: mpz_sizeinbase (x, base)
                     33:      mpz_srcptr x;
                     34:      int base;
                     35: #endif
                     36: {
                     37:   mp_size_t size = ABS (x->_mp_size);
                     38:   int lb_base, cnt;
                     39:   size_t totbits;
                     40:
                     41:   /* Special case for X == 0.  */
                     42:   if (size == 0)
                     43:     return 1;
                     44:
                     45:   /* Calculate the total number of significant bits of X.  */
                     46:   count_leading_zeros (cnt, x->_mp_d[size - 1]);
                     47:   totbits = size * BITS_PER_MP_LIMB - cnt;
                     48:
                     49:   if ((base & (base - 1)) == 0)
                     50:     {
                     51:       /* Special case for powers of 2, giving exact result.  */
                     52:
                     53:       count_leading_zeros (lb_base, base);
                     54:       lb_base = BITS_PER_MP_LIMB - lb_base - 1;
                     55:
                     56:       return (totbits + lb_base - 1) / lb_base;
                     57:     }
                     58:   else
                     59:     return (size_t) (totbits * __mp_bases[base].chars_per_bit_exactly) + 1;
                     60: }
